Jonnesco’s method, according to his latest communication on the subject,
is different. He always employs the premastoid route where only the
superior ganglion is to be removed, reserving the postmastoid for the
excision of the entire chain. The carotid sheath is split, the internal
jugular vein and sternomastoid drawn outward by a retractor; a second
retractor draws the vagus and internal carotid inward. In the space made
the superior ganglion is found. The deep vertebral fascia is opened, all
the branches of the ganglion isolated and cut by blunt, curved scissors;
when this has been done the ganglion is attached only by nerve strands
above, a strong pull is made, and the ganglion gives way. The excision
is then completed by cutting the inferior strands. In closing the wound,
he uses both deep and superficial sutures.
He mentions a transient dysphagia and pain in the cranio-mandibular
joint as occurring after this operation.
EFFECTS OF EXCISION OF SUPERIOR CERVICAL GANGLION.
The effects of removal of this ganglion are immediate and remote: The
immediate are relief of pain, lachrymation and conjunctival injection,
together with a discharge from the corresponding nostril, unilateral
sweating, and contraction of the pupil. Often there is an immediate
reduction in intra-ocular tension. These effects are noted within five
minutes after the excision.
The remote effects are ptosis, which appears on the third or fourth day,
improvement of vision, and in some instances a tardy contraction of the
pupil and a tardy reduction of the intra-ocular tension. To these there
must also be added a slight sinking of the eyeball into the orbit, and a
feeling of heaviness in the head. What I have just written applies
particularly to cases of glaucoma.
In exophthalmic goiter, after the excision of the ganglia, the
exophthalmus and tachycardia are said to improve almost immediately and
a reduction of the goiter soon follows.
Although Jonnesco speaks of the immediate reduction of the intra-ocular
tension, yet this does not always occur. In my second case, at the end
of eight days the tension was + 2. On the sixteenth day the tension was
normal. In my first case reduction of the tension was immediate. The
relief from pain in the first case was immediate and lasting. This
patient had not been free from pain for two months previously. The
slight ptosis following sympathectomy is to be attributed to paralysis
of Müller’s muscle. Sinking of the eyeball is no doubt due to paralysis
of the unstriped peribulbar fibers found in Tenon’s capsule. Contraction
of the pupil is usually an immediate result; it may, however, appear
tardily. Thus in my first case the pupil was unchanged until the fourth
day after the operation; and it did not become at any time as markedly
contracted as in the other two patients. In the third case—that of
optic-nerve atrophy—the pupil was markedly contracted within five
minutes after the excision.
